The Hawassa Airport project was proposed in 2013 with feasibility studies taking place in 2014. The project took off in 2015 under the Ethiopian Airports Enterprise. Reported in December 2014Ethiopia to build 3 new airports at a cost of US$ 64.5mThe Ethiopian Airports Enterprise (EAE) is planning to construct three new airports in Ethiopia. YOTEK will be charged with the construction of the Hawassa Airport at an initial cost of US$ 23m. The Robe Goba airport will be constructed by Akir Construction at a cost of US$25m while Shire Airport will be constructed by Ethiopian Road Construction Corporation at a cost of US$ 21m.
